Six Police Officers arrested over killings of Embu brothers detained for two weeks.

by Robert Guyana

six police officers linked to the death of two Embu brothers – Benson Ndwiga (22), and Emmanuel Ndwiga (19) for have been detained for 14 days.

The officers appeared before magistrate David Ndungi where the prosecution sought for more days to detain the accused so that they can complete the investigations.

They are PC Lilian Cherono, PC Martin Wanyama, Cpl Benson Mputhia PC Nicholas Sang, PC James Mwaniki and Cpl Consolota Kariuki.

Kariuki had a lawyer but others did not have.

Magistrate Ndugi said he is convinced there is a great danger of interference .

The case will mentioned on August 31,2021.
